A Stroll Through History
Rockwood's story begins in the early 20th century, when its development was guided by an ambitious vision of blending natural landscapes with urban living. The neighborhood was designed with spacious lots, curvilinear streets, and ample greenery, influenced by the City Beautiful movement. This historical context adds a layer of charm and distinctiveness to Rockwood, making it a living testament to Spokane’s evolution.
Key Historical Highlights:
- Architectural Variety: Rockwood is home to various architectural styles, including Craftsman, Colonial Revival, and Mid-century Modern, reflecting the diverse tastes of its early residents.
- Historic Preservation: Many homes in Rockwood have been meticulously preserved, showcasing exquisite craftsmanship and design. Walking through the neighborhood feels like stepping back in time, with historical landmarks gracing every corner.

Discovering Rockwood's Attractions
Rockwood is not just about beautiful homes and scenic views; it also offers a range of attractions that cater to diverse interests:
- Manito Park 🌺: Just a short walk from Rockwood, this park is a Spokane icon offering beautiful gardens, walking trails, and a conservatory.
- Cultural Venues: The nearby downtown area hosts theaters, art galleries, and music venues, ensuring that cultural aficionados always have something to explore.
